His remarks drew instant criticism for appearing to incite violence, though he later argued he had only advocated that people peacefully protest. Michigan had already been the site of violent protests; six months earlier, thousands of protesters many armed had demonstrated outside and inside the Michigan Capitol in Lansing, railing against public health restrictions. Earlier this month, Stanford academics penned an open letter calling out Atlas, a former colleague, for spreading what they characterized as "falsehoods and misrepresentations of science." "It'll only get slowly and steadily worse through the fall. (Image credit: Andrew Brodhead), A resolution, introduced by members of the Faculty Senate Steering Committee and approved by 85 percent of the senate membership, specified six actions that Atlas has taken that promote a view of COVID-19 that contradicts medical science., Among the actions cited are: discouraging the use of masks and other protective measures, misrepresenting knowledge and opinion regarding the management of pandemics, endangering citizens and public officials, showing disdain for established medical knowledge and damaging Stanfords reputation and academic standing.
